Carson Stovall of the Port Angeles 11U baseball team slides safely into third base, beating the tag of Dax Higgins of the Kingston Kings this weekend at Lincoln Park. The Port Angeles team went on to win its opening game of the Dick Brown Memorial Tournament 15-6. Thirteen teams from ages 8 to 11 competed in the two-day tournament. More than 430 riders from all over the state came to race at the Lincoln Park BMX track for a triple-point state qualifier. Here, Sophia McCain of Spokane (12), Chloe Maxfield of Port Angeles (14) and Addyson Cameron of Pasco (10) lead the large field of 12 and under girls Sunday. The state championships will be held in September in Spokane. Meanwhile, five riders from the Lincoln Park BMX are racing in the world championships in Copenhagen, Denmark this week. The Bad Influence Boat No. 156 out of Oregon driven by Steve Church and navigated by Randi Church competes in the 400 class at the American Sprint Boat Racing races at the Extreme Sports Park on Saturday west of Port Angeles. Dozens of racers from all around the Pacific Northwest and several from New Zealand competed all weekend at the ESP in the first of two events coming to the Olympic Peninsula.
